Privacy Shrub Planting in Ventura County, CA
Privacy shrub planting services involve selecting and installing dense, strategically placed shrubs to create natural screens that enhance privacy around residential properties. These projects typically include planting evergreen or semi-evergreen shrubs, hedges, and other dense foliage to block views from neighboring homes, streets, or public spaces. Property owners often seek these services to establish a secluded outdoor environment, reduce noise, or improve security, and usually want guidance on the best plant varieties for their climate and yard conditions, as well as understanding the maintenance needs of the chosen greenery.
Before requesting privacy shrub planting, homeowners should consider factors such as the size of the space available, the growth habits of potential plants, and the desired level of screening. It’s helpful to understand the mature height and width of shrubs, as well as their sunlight and water requirements, to ensure long-term success. Clarifying privacy goals and discussing any aesthetic preferences can help determine the most suitable plant selections and layout, resulting in a natural barrier that complements the property’s overall landscape design.

Privacy Shrub Planting Questions
What are privacy shrubs used for? Privacy shrubs create natural screens to block views and define outdoor spaces on residential properties.
Which shrub varieties are suitable for privacy? Common choices include boxwood, holly, and arborvitae, known for dense foliage and year-round coverage.
When is the best time to plant privacy shrubs? Spring and fall are ideal seasons for planting, allowing shrubs to establish roots before extreme weather.
How much space do privacy shrubs need? It depends on the variety, but generally, shrubs should be spaced according to their mature width for optimal privacy and growth.
